Delete the command-line tool and its supporting modules, now that this
functionality lives in the standalone patch-manager package.

Keep the modules that buildman still imports (commit and patchstream,
plus their dependencies series, get_maintainer and settings), along with
the stub command. Trim __init__.py to match.

For recording series information, patman needs a database. Add a module
which uses sqlite3 for this. It has a basic schema, enough to support a
series subcommand.
